Bug#886203: FTBFS: dh: unable to load addon scour

Adrian Bunk bunk at debian.org
Tue Jan 23 05:54:38 UTC 2018


Control: ressign -1 python-scour 0.36-1
Control: retitle -1 scour and dh_scour should go into an own binary package
Control: affects -1 src:devede src:jack-mixer src:laditools src:mixxx src:qastools src:qmidiarp src:simple-scan src:stretchplayer src:

On Wed, Jan 03, 2018 at 03:50:03AM +0100, Adam Borowski wrote:
> Source: wavbreaker
> Version: 0.11-1
> Severity: serious
> Justification: fails to build from source (but built successfully in the past)
> 
> Hi!
> I'm afraid that your package fails to build on current unstable:
> 
> dh clean --parallel --with=autotools_dev,scour
> dh: Compatibility levels before 9 are deprecated (level 7 in use)
> dh: The autotools-dev sequence is deprecated and replaced by dh in debhelper (>= 9.20160115)
> dh: This feature will be removed in compat 12.
> dh: unable to load addon scour: Can't locate Debian/Debhelper/Sequence/scour.pm in @INC (you may need to install t
> he Debian::Debhelper::Sequence::scour module) (@INC contains: /etc/perl /usr/local/lib/arm-linux-gnueabihf/perl/5.
> 26.1 /usr/local/share/perl/5.26.1 /usr/lib/arm-linux-gnueabihf/perl5/5.26 /usr/share/perl5 /usr/lib/arm-linux-gnue
> abihf/perl/5.26 /usr/share/perl/5.26 /usr/local/lib/site_perl /usr/lib/arm-linux-gnueabihf/perl-base) at (eval 3) 
> line 1.
> BEGIN failed--compilation aborted at (eval 3) line 1.
>...

This is actually a bug in scour, where the scour binary and debhelper 
addon moved from python-scour to python3-scour.

Neither is the right place.

scour should go into an own binary package of the same name,
and the debhelper addon could also go there.

For properly handling stretch->buster upgrades, python-scour should 
depend on the new scour package.

cu
Adrian

-- 

       "Is there not promise of rain?" Ling Tan asked suddenly out
        of the darkness. There had been need of rain for many days.
       "Only a promise," Lao Er said.
                                       Pearl S. Buck - Dragon Seed



More information about the pkg-multimedia-maintainers mailing list